On August 6, 1994, the inaugural Brickyard 400 auto race was held at the Indianapolis Motor Speedway. This was not only the first NASCAR (National Association for Stock Car Auto Racing) race held at the Speedway, but the first time since the track opened in 1911 that there was more than one race held there per year. This toy car is typical of the cars raced by NASCAR, and was sold in honor of the first Brickyard 400. |
